Rod of Lardly Meat
The Rod of Lardly Meat allows you to discard the card in order to attempt to re-roll a failed Run Away attempt.
Can you play the card directly from your hand after a failed Run Away attempt? If not, can you play the card after a failed Run Away attempt if you are merely carrying the item and not using the item? Thanks! |

Re: Rod of Lardly Meat
Andrew has said that cards which may be used only once are considered "one-shot items" even if they do not say "usable once only" on them. (here)
He has furthermore said that cards that count as one-shot items can be played from the hand, even if they do not say "usable once only," here. To me, the Rod of Lardly Meat has two uses. One, permanent, use is to provide a bonus in combat. The other use is for an automatic run-away. In order to activate the second use, you must discard the card. To me, this makes the card into a one-shot item which may be played from the hand. Thus, I would say that you could not play the Rod from your hand to give a combat bonus, but you could play it from your hand to permit escape. While I think this is a valid extension of Andrew's logic, it is not an actual ruling by him, so you would need to wait on official word. AFAIK, he has not addressed the issue of cards that have two uses, one as a one-shot and another not. |
